Krisan Thyme

Quote from: GrandMasterJimmy;1729Character modifier (P1)
284DE4B0 0000xxxx
4A000000 90180F20
10000098 000000yy
E0000000 80008000


To edit other codes, just add this before the first line, and change xxxx for the buttons.  If you want it to be, let's say A and B to be pressed, you add the bytes together for 0380. (0180+0280)

284DE4B0 0000xxxx

When used mid-battle, this character modifier doesn't simply reload the character.. it appears to reload the player entirely. All damage, stock, etc.. is completely reset. Even after a character has been defeated, they can respawn using this code. (And, likewise, if only two people are fighting one another..  the match will end immediately, because it thinks Player 1 left while it is in the middle of reloading him..)

I know the intended use of this was to change your character BEFORE battle, but.. I wonder if it is possible to create something that lets you change on the fly without losing your damage or.. at the least, without having your stock reset? I mean, several characters transform mid-battle (Zelda being the best case) so I'd assume it'd be remotely possible..

GaryCXJk

The Dark Characters code is wrong and could be simplified.

Modifier (P1)
4A000000 90180F20
100000B5 000000XX
E0000000 80008000

XX:
+08: Dark costume
+10: Is active (uncertain)
+20: Is player (uncertain)

Technically you could just use 08 for XX to make it dark, but I've found out all players at least have +30.

By the way, I use +xx, but technically it's |xx.
